Immaculate and timeless custom 4-bed, 3-bath home on 1 acre in Duck Haven. This beautiful one-story home features a three-way split floorplan with an open concept throughout the main living area and an office/flex space off the front foyer. Large picture windows and gas log fireplace frame the living room allowing natural light in while capturing a wonderful view of the back landscape. Beautiful kitchen boasts custom cabinets, stainless steel appliances and an island overlooking the dining and living space. The master suite offers a large walk-in shower, soaking tub, separate vanities and a large walk-in closet with a passthrough to the laundry and mud room areas. The covered back patio provides a built-in gas grill and space to enjoy the outdoors. Board fence along the front-side boundaries and backyard area help define a more intimate setting while natural vegetation inhabits the back property to allow a screened and private view. Additional property highlights include: extended concrete parking, 2-car garage, professional landscaping, full sprinkler system, security cameras, 10-11’ceilings, under cabinet lights, cedar beams in the living room, tankless water heater, full stone/brick masonry exterior.
Duck Haven Subdivision amenities include: walking trail, community playground, basketball court, pavilion and fishing pond.
